Noun[edit]
cagak (first-person possessive cagakku, second-person possessive cagakmu, third-person possessive cagaknya)
- stick.
- pole
- Synonym: tiang
- intersection, branch
- a thick and split brow line.
- (figurative) allowance, support, sustenance, grant
- Synonym: tunjangan
